Random Ramsdom: Do you pick the 49ers over L.A. in the NFC West?
Photo by Ezra Shaw/Getty Images

Los Angeles Rams News and Links for 5/20/25

Back in March, the San Francisco 49ers were projected to the win the NFC West over the Los Angeles Rams, and here we are in May and guess what? Apparently, the 49ers are still expected to pass the Rams for the NFC West title.

I gotta be honest, I don’t get this take. Can the 49ers win the NFC West? Sure, they can. So can the Arizona Cardinals (or even Seattle Seahawks). Now, would I pick the 49ers to win the NFC West right now? No, even putting my bias as a Rams fan aside, I think the Rams are in a better position than the 49ers.

I am not a betting man, really, but if you are, then now may be as a good a time as ever to put some money on the Rams to win the NFC West (bet responsibly, bet wisely!). I’ll be curious to see if that is still the expectation come September.

49ers are favored to win the NFC West over the Rams despite finishing last in 2024 (ramswire)

“As competitive as the NFC West has been over the years, it’s a division that’s been owned by the Los Angeles Rams and San Francisco 49ers since Sean McVay and Kyle Shanahan took over their respective teams in 2017. In eight seasons, the Rams have won the division four times, the 49ers have won it three times and the Seattle Seahawks have won it once – which came in 2020 when the Rams beat Seattle in the playoffs.

Last season, it was the Rams who finished atop the West with a 10-7 record, while the 49ers were two games behind the rest of the division at 6-11, finishing last for the first time since 2020.

Looking ahead to the upcoming 2025 season, the Rams and 49ers are once again viewed as the favorites. But which team has the best odds to win the West? According to DraftKings Sportsbook, it’s the 49ers with the best chance. DraftKings has the 49ers as +145 to win the West, with the Rams second at +200.”

Rams Considered ‘Best Team Fit’ for High-IQ All-Pro Trade Candidate (bvmsports)

“Getty Los Angeles Rams head coach Sean McVay reacts against the Dallas Cowboys. The Los Angeles Rams remain in need of a few reinforcements, and cornerback is also still one of them, which has Miami Dolphins star Jalen Ramsey in the speculative trade crosshairs. ESPN’s Matt Bowen noted the seven-time Pro Bowler, 2021 Super Bowl champion, and three-time All-Pro is “no longer a blue-chip” player at this stage of his career. However, Bowen also listed the Rams as the “best trade fit” for Ramsey. “The Rams could use his skill set, as his jolt of speed and ball production would…”

Week 15 Could Be Dire for the Rams (si.com)

“As we enter the final full month of the regular season, these games between projected playoff opponents go up a level,” Sullivan wrote. “Clubs are rounding into top form and continue to elbow one another for seeding. This matchup between Detroit and Los Angeles could be an NFC Championship preview and/or a slugfest as they try to earn a head-to-head tiebreaker for seeding purposes.”

Whether the Rams and Lions are in playoff positions or not, these two franchises have built quite a rivalry over the last few seasons. Since quarterback Matthew Stafford has joined the Rams, the rivalry has had more of an impact on both Los Angeles and Detroit fans.”
